What is another word for off-the-rack?

Pronunciation: [ˈɒfðəɹˈak] (IPA)

Off-the-rack can be defined as ready-made clothing items that are manufactured in bulk and sold in mass quantities in a store. Synonyms for off-the-rack include ready-to-wear, pre-made, prefabricated, and mass-produced. Ready-to-wear is often used as an alternate term for off-the-rack, particularly in the fashion industry. Pre-made encompasses a similar meaning to off-the-rack, indicating that the item was crafted before it was sold to the customer. Prefabricated suggests that the item was built in a factory and then assembled. Mass-produced refers to the idea of producing a large number of identical items, which is similar to the concept of creating off-the-rack clothing.

What are the opposite words for off-the-rack?

Off-the-rack refers to a product that is pre-made and ready-to-wear, rather than being custom-made or tailored. Its antonyms are bespoke, custom-made, made-to-order, and tailor-made. Bespoke clothing is made to fit the measurements and preferences of an individual, while custom-made and made-to-order items are made specifically for a customer but may vary in terms of design and details. Tailor-made items are created with meticulous attention to detail and personalized touches. While off-the-rack items are convenient and cost-effective, these antonyms provide a higher level of quality, fit, and personalization for those seeking a one-of-a-kind experience.
